Who it's for
Buckingham County offers real estate tax relief (freeze) for homeowners who are 65 or older or permanently disabled. Total household income must be $35,000 or less, and net worth (not counting the home) must be $80,000 or less. "Tax Stabilization for the Elderly and Disabled": age 65+ or permanently and totally disabled, at least 5 years' county residency, apply to the Commissioner of the Revenue between January 1 and July 1 each year. Source is the county's currently posted application PDF (still the 2019 form) linked from the Commissioner of Revenue page (buckinghamcountyva.org/administration/commissioner_of_revenue.php), which lists 'Real Estate Tax Relief (434) 969-4972'. No newer limits are published on the county site. Apply through the local commissioner of the revenue or assessment office.
Limits shown are Buckingham County's current published figures; relief brackets, filing windows, and exclusions are set by local ordinance and the locality makes the final determination, so this shows as a may-qualify result.
What you'll need
- Proof of age or permanent disability
- Income documentation for all household members
- Statement of assets/net worth (excluding the home)
- Proof the home is the primary residence in Buckingham County
